# genopen.py
#
# Takes a sequence of filenames as input and yields a sequence of file
# objects that have been suitably open

import gzip, bz2


def gen_open(filenames):
    for name in filenames:
        if name.endswith(".gz"):
            yield gzip.open(name)
        elif name.endswith(".bz2"):
            yield bz2.BZ2File(name)
        else:
            yield open(name)


# Example use

if __name__ == '__main__':
    from genfind import gen_find

    lognames = gen_find("access-log*", "www")
    logfiles = gen_open(lognames)
    for f in logfiles:
        print(f)

# gencat.py
#
# Concatenate multiple generators into a single sequence

def gen_cat(sources):
    for s in sources:
        for item in s:
            yield item

# Example use

if __name__ == '__main__':
    from genfind import  gen_find
    from genopen import  gen_open

    lognames = gen_find("access-log*","www")
    logfiles = gen_open(lognames)
    loglines = gen_cat(logfiles)
    for line in loglines:
        print line,
